Two American Flights Shared a Callsign—But the Real Risk Was a System Failure
A controller prevented two American Airlines flights with the same callsign from becoming dangerously confusing in Phoenix. The incident highlights both exceptional human vigilance and a preventable airline scheduling failure.
Two American Airlines jets converged near Phoenix while using the same flight number and radio frequency—a dangerous communications failure that was contained before it became an accident.
The conservative framing emphasizes the controller’s intervention as the decisive safeguard, presenting the episode as a narrowly avoided disaster thanks to “quick-thinking” air-traffic control.1 The more detailed account reaches a similar conclusion but adds an important qualification: the FAA said the aircraft maintained required separation throughout, so the danger lay in the confusion and convergence rather than an actual loss of separation.2
According to the account, one Flight 2482 was arriving from Chicago O’Hare while another aircraft, operating under the same callsign, had departed Phoenix for Chicago. The arriving flight’s delay had disrupted American’s original plan, prompting the airline to substitute another aircraft while retaining the callsign. American said it was “reviewing the details related to two American flights with the same callsign.”2
The controller responded by distinguishing the aircraft as “American 2842 departing” and “American 2482 arriving.” After 25 years in air traffic control, he called the situation “pretty incredible” and warned, “It could have been disastrous, but I’m glad it all worked out.”2
